Well, here it is:
1-cup baking soda
1-cup washing soda
1-cup salt
1/4 cup citric acid (the kind used for canning food)
1- cup water
Vinegar
*Optional - Scented essential oil or lemon/orange rind (run through the food processor)
Mix in large bowl (I use a stainless steel one because I feel plastic may absorb the washing soda and this is not edible) baking soda, washing soda, salt and citric acid.
Add water and essential oil or fruit rind and let it fizz for about a minute. Once the bubbles start to dissipate, mix.
Combine thoroughly. It will have a thick consistency.
Scoop approximately 1-tbls into an old ice cube tray. Use your finger and flatten down. Really pack tightly together.
Let sit for about 12 hours or overnight to form more solidly.
Twist the ice cube tray and release the tablets. Store in an airtight glass container. Again the glass is my preference than using plastic.
Instead of using pricey rinse liquids, I add about 1/4 cup of vinegar to the dishwasher in the rinse spout for added cleaning and to diminish the chance of spots on glasses, etc.
